amcu thumb medium80 81Reuters reports that the Association of Mineworkers and Construction Union (Amcu) has reached wage deals in principle with platinum producers Anglo American Platinum, Impala Platinum and Lonmin.  

The agreements are subject to final approval from its members, the union's president Joseph Mathunjwa said on Friday.  This means a strike has almost certainly been averted in SA’s platinum sector, which is still recovering from a crippling five-month stoppage led by Amcu in 2014.  "What our members have been demanding has been secured from the companies," Mathunjwa said.  A mass meeting of members will be held on 30 October to confirm the deals and Amcu will disclose more details at a press briefing next week.
